The cut-off value of the wrist measurement for detecting a tympanic temperature of 37.3 C was 36.2 C, with 86.4% sensitivity and 67.0% specificity, and the best threshold for the forehead measurement was 36.2 C, with 93.2% sensitivity and 60.0% specificity. Body temperature can vary as much as 1.0 to 2.0F (0.5C to 1.0C) and is lowest in the morning (2-4 AM) while resting and is warmest in the afternoon (4-6 PM) while active.
